Young Claude of Domaine Reverdy-Cadet is a 4th generation winemaker lucky enough to be working with old Sauvignon vines rooted in the mineral limestone soils called caillotes. The resulting wines are fresh, vibrant Sancerres, brimming with tension.
The 2018 has a green-tinged straw color with intense citrus and anise on the nose, plus a strong chalky tone. It is absolutely electric on the palate, with great vibrancy to the flavors of lime, pink grapefruit and blood orange. The finish is long and stony. It’s dynamite wine with our new Chicken dish as well as anything you can dream up at home. Pair with anything from the sea, roasted poultry and veal dishes. For years now, I’ve been absolutely delighted by the White Burgundies at Domaine Corsin. There’s really good reason for that. The Corsin’s holdings in Pouilly-Fuissé include many of the best situated sites in the appellation. This wine comes from a selection of older vines grown in these limestone soils. The current vintage is simply showing fantastic at the moment. The 2020 Corsin Domain’s Pouilly-Fuissé ‘Vieilles Vignes’ displays a bright golden hue with a hint of green. Its subtle bouquet with a woody-vanilla note enhances the slightly sharp, sophisticated fullness on the palate mingled with a generous underlying impression of toasted bread.
The newly released 2022 Domaine Laroche Chablis Saint Martin has some big shoes to fill as the last four vintages have earned 92-points or higher, but the early indications are that this is line with previous vintages if not even a little bit ahead at this stage. The problem is – there’s almost none to go around with much smaller yields. Still this is beautiful and crisp, with good focus, energy and depth. I get the signature green fruits on the nose, with some Asian pear, and a hint of jasmine blossom. There’s a beautiful mineral streak that highlights this one. It’s a fantastic White Burg for the price.
